Fecha de publicación: | 2020 | Resumen: | This dataset is composed of the input files of the numerical models for simulating isothermal and cold water injection and production from a fractured medium and its equivalent porous medium. The input files of each numerical simulation are included in a folder. The names of the folders and the description of the model are: - “1_Hontomin_HM_30y.gid”: simulation of water injection and production from a fractured reservoir under isothermal conditions - “2_Hontomin_HM_Eq_30y.gid”: simulation of water injection and production from an equivalent porous medium under isothermal conditions - “3_Hontomin_THM_30y.gid”: simulation of cold water injection and production from a fractured reservoir - “4_Hontomin_THM_Eq_30y.gid”: simulation of cold water injection and production from an equivalent porous medium Each folder includes a file with the name of the folder that ended as “_gen.dat” which contains the input data of the model, including material properties, initial and boundary conditions and the time intervals. There is also a file ended as “_gri.dat” that includes the information on the mesh. The “root.dat” includes the name of the model. To run simulations, just execute the Code_Bright executable “Cb_vX_Y.exe” in a folder that contains the three input files and the executable, where X and Y denote the used version of the executable. | URI: | http://hdl.handle.net/10261/212935 | DOI: | 10.20350/digitalCSIC/12521 |
